According to http://www.debian.org/CD/jigdo-cd/, official "testing" images can be found at: http://gluck.debian.org/cdimage/testing/

I believe that should be changed, the official place for the testing cds is now http://cdimage.debian.org/pub/cdimage-testing/ and you can also get your precious rsync access at rsync://cdimage.debian.org/cdimage-testing/

Any webmaster around that could change the url for the cds?
